A skylight transforms a dark room into a bright, open space โ€” but only if it's installed correctly. Skylights are roof penetrations, and roof penetrations are where leaks start. Daisetta Roofing & Maintenance installs skylights the right way: structural curb framed between rafters, ice-and-water shield on all four sides, step flashing and counter-flashing integrated into the shingle field, and a watertight seal verified from inside the attic.

The curb is the foundation of every skylight installation. We frame it between existing trusses or rafters with doubled lumber to carry the load. The roof deck opening is cut precisely โ€” no oversizing that weakens the sheathing. The skylight flange seals to the curb, and the flashing system integrates the unit into the existing shingle field so water runs over the flashing, not under it.

Our Skylight Installation Process

1

Site Assessment

Free on-site assessment. We check your roof structure, identify the optimal position between rafters, and present skylight options with honest pricing. Sun angle analysis included.

2

Curb Construction

Precise opening cut through the roof deck. Structural curb framed between trusses with load-bearing headers. Every cut edge of the sheathing sealed. The curb is the structural foundation โ€” we don't skimp on the framing.

3

Seal Integration

Self-adhering ice-and-water shield on all curb faces. Step flashing along both sides lapped under each shingle course. Head flashing at the top, apron flashing at the bottom. Waterproof sealant at every overlap and transition. The flashing makes or breaks the installation.

4

Final Seal & Trim

Skylight seated, sealed, and integrated into the roofline. Interior light shaft insulated with rigid foam. Trim and drywall finished inside. Final inspection from the attic confirms zero gaps, zero daylight showing at flashing joints.

Insulated Light Shafts

Every skylight installation includes rigid foam insulation around the light shaft. Uninsulated shafts cause condensation and energy loss. We insulate, vapor-seal, and trim the interior for a finished look.

Structural Curb Framing

We frame a proper structural curb between your rafters with doubled headers. No flimsy brackets or foam shims. The curb carries the skylight load and provides a solid base for the flashing system.

Skylight Installation FAQ

Energy Star-rated skylights with low-E coated glass minimize heat transfer. The additional daylight reduces artificial lighting needs during the day. Net energy impact depends on orientation, glazing type, and insulation around the light shaft.

Not if it's installed correctly. Skylight leaks come from bad flashing, not bad skylights. Daisetta Roofing & Maintenance wraps every skylight curb in ice-and-water shield, installs step flashing on all four sides, and verifies the seal from inside the attic. Our skylights don't leak.

Rule of thumb: skylight area should be 5-15% of the room's floor area. A 10x12 room (120 sq ft) does well with a 2x4 foot skylight. We assess your roof pitch, sun angle, and room layout to recommend the right size.
